Open a new or existing PowerPoint slide deck. In a slide, add and highlight the text or picture you want to animate. In the Ribbon, click the Animations tab. On the Animations tab, in the Advanced Animation section, click the Add Animation option.

<h3>Which tab is used to add animation to the slide?</h3>

When you open a PowerPoint document, the ribbon seems like a row of labels, or what we name tabs. When you proceed to a tab, the ribbon for that tab opens and you can visit the tools and processes available. When you see a character with an arrow. , you can click it to acquire more data or chances.

Open a new or existing PowerPoint slide deck. In a slide, add and highlight the text or picture you want to animate. In the Ribbon, click the Animations tab. On the Animations tab, in the Advanced Animation section, click the Add Animation option.

What are some tips you can use when taking close up photos
Anit [1.1K]

Set your camera up on a tripod

Choose a subject (anything really)

Get your camera up close to the subject

Switch your camera to Manual focus. You can try auto focus, but generally you will be able to focus a little closer on manual focus.

(If you are using manual focus, the tripod will be important.)
